Veramonte
The vineyard at the Veramonte is the largest contiguous vineyard in Chile. It stretches over 350 hectares in the prime growing area of Chile's Casablanca Valley. In 1990, Agustin Huneeus chose this site for Veramonte recognizing that the microclimates and soils of this beautiful valley are similar to California's prestigious Napa Valley and Carneros winegrowing regions. The Veramonte Vineyard Manager utilizes the most recent advances in viticultural technology to produce the highest quality fruit possible. He carefully manages yields by dropping crop, controlling irrigation and experimenting with different pruning techniques to maximize maturity and ripeness in the grapes. He limits yields to 5-7 tons per hectare to reap high quality grapes with intense flavor, definition and concentration. Veramonte was first introduced in 1996, and has since earned international critical acclaim for Chardonnay, Merlot, Cabernet Sauvignon, Sauvignon Blanc and Primus, a rich, spicy proprietary red, blended from Carmenère, (a fine Bordeaux varietal now virtually unique to Chile), and Cabernet Sauvignon. When the Huneeus family pioneered Chile's Casablanca Valley in 1990, there were less than 40 hectares planted to vines. Today the Veramonte Alto de Casablanca Estate has earned worldwide acclaim for the quality of its wines. Visit the Veramonte website.

Appearance: Intense golden yellow. Aroma: Fresh floral and tropical fruit aromas mingle with mineral and citrus accents. Tasting: Pineapple, nectarine, melon and banana resonate in this elegant Chardonnay with freshness and a bright finish.
